Output 667d593f7fc53fc7980769c08a86c4595ddfe943c7a20389ca261631f601a247:0

value
109001
script pubkey
OP_0 OP_PUSHBYTES_20 6d8efb3f407988d21fd3f4a599083f034ab8db52
address
bc1qdk80k06q0xydy87n7jjejzplqd9t3k6j5fkc4k
transaction
667d593f7fc53fc7980769c08a86c4595ddfe943c7a20389ca261631f601a247
spent
true